...Today, limbo is a fun party dance, especially when played beachside, but its origin has a deeper meaning. From the island of Trinidad, limbo began as a dance at somber occasions, like funerals. The dance was originally called “limber” and reflected the entire cycle of life, according to certain African beliefs. As the pole was lowered, dancers would duck and emerge from the other side, representing the “triumph of life over death.”
